Latin

Etymology

From re (again) + adūnātiō (a uniting, union).

Pronunciation

  • (Classical) IPA(key): /re.a.duːˈnaː.ti.oː/

Noun

readūnātiō f (genitive readūnātiōnis); third declension

  1. reunion, reuniting

Inflection

Third declension.

Case Singular Plural
Nominative readūnātiō readūnātiōnēs
Genitive readūnātiōnis readūnātiōnum
Dative readūnātiōnī readūnātiōnibus
Accusative readūnātiōnem readūnātiōnēs
Ablative readūnātiōne readūnātiōnibus
Vocative readūnātiō readūnātiōnēs
